Woman sexually assaulted on Monks Road

Assault: A woman has been sexually assaulted along Monks Road after a night out with friends.

Police in Lincoln are urgently seeking information in relation to a sexual assault in the city on Monday.

The incident happened between 3am to 9am on May 11 on Monks Road, where a 24-year-old woman is believed to have been assaulted after a night out with friends.

The victim is described as 5’6, white, with shoulder length brown hair. She was wearing black leggings and a light top with brown pin stripes.

She was sitting on the pavement outside Lincoln College around 1am to 3am. Police know a number of people stopped to talk to her, including two men on bicycles and one on a bike.

So far, a 35-year-old man from Lincoln has been arrested in connection and is currently on bail to return to the police station.

The incident is not being linked with any other offences, but police would like to speak to anyone who stopped to talk to the woman on Monks Road that morning.
